
MATLAB实现彩色图像SRCNN算法及其PSNR验证
下载需积分: 50 | 7.95MB |
更新于2025-01-25
| 142 浏览量 | 举报
8
收藏
从给定的文件信息中,我们可以提取以下知识点:
### 深度学习与图像处理
- ** SRCNN算法 **: SRCNN(Super-Resolution Convolutional Neural Network)是一种深度学习框架,专门用于图像超分辨率(Super-Resolution, SR),即从低分辨率图像重建出高分辨率图像。SRCNN利用卷积神经网络的逐层特征提取和非线性映射能力,通过学习大量的低高分辨率图像对,从而得到一个能够将低分辨率图像映射到高分辨率空间的映射函数。
- ** MATLAB实现 **: MATLAB是一个高性能的数值计算环境和第四代编程语言,广泛应用于算法开发、数据可视化、数据分析以及数值计算等领域。在深度学习和图像处理中,MATLAB提供了一系列工具箱,比如深度学习工具箱,便于用户实现复杂的算法。
- ** 彩色图像重建 **: 原始SRCNN算法生成的图像是灰度图像,而实际应用中彩色图像更为常见。为了将灰度图像转换为彩色图像,可以使用YCbCr颜色空间。Y代表亮度(Luminance)分量,而Cb和Cr代表色度(Chrominance)分量。将灰度图像转换为彩色,涉及到色彩空间转换的知识点,其中将亮度通道作为Y分量,而原始图像的亮度可以被用作彩色图像的亮度分量。
- ** PSNR的计算和验证 **: PSNR(Peak Signal-to-Noise Ratio)峰值信噪比是衡量图像质量的一个标准,计算结果越高表示图像质量越好。PSNR的计算方法是利用最大可能的像素值与图像的均方误差的比值来求得。在SRCNN算法中,通过计算PSNR来验证重建图像的质量,对比原始高分辨率图像与重建图像的差异。
### MATLAB代码文件分析
- ** SRCNN.docx **: 可能是一个文档文件,用于描述SRCNN算法原理或MATLAB实现过程,包含算法细节、实验设置、结果分析等。
- ** demo_SR.m **: 演示脚本,可能提供了一个简单的 SRCNN算法演示,供初学者理解如何使用MATLAB代码实现图像超分辨率。
- ** try_2.m, try_1.m **: 这些文件名暗示了进行实验尝试的脚本,可能涉及对比不同超分辨率方法、参数调整等实验。
- ** SRCNN.m **: 很可能包含SRCNN模型的主要代码实现,包括网络结构定义、前向传播和可能的训练代码。
- ** compute_psnr.m, compute_psnr1.m **: 两个不同的PSNR计算文件可能用于比较不同方法或代码版本下PSNR的计算效果。
- ** modcrop.m, shave.m **: 这两个函数文件可能用于图像的预处理和后处理,`modcrop`可能是用于调整图像尺寸以满足网络输入要求,而`shave`可能用于去除图像边界等。
- ** Readme.txt **: 通常包含项目的基本介绍、安装步骤、使用说明和常见问题解答等信息,是一个重要的入门指南。
综合以上信息,我们了解到文件集涉及到深度学习、图像处理以及MATLAB编程等领域的知识,具体到 SRCNN算法的实现细节和图像超分辨率的应用。文件中还包含了多个脚本文件,用于演示、实验和验证等,说明这是一个相对完整的学习和研究资源。对于希望学习深度学习在图像超分辨率领域应用的开发者而言,这些文件能够提供宝贵的实践案例和参考。
相关推荐









i-LucAs
- 粉丝: 21
资源目录
共 37 条
- 1
最新资源
- 电力电子技术课程习题解析指南
- 深入探究jQuery Validate实现表单验证
- 深入理解jlink-AXD仿真调试在嵌入式开发中的应用
- ASP.NET 3.5下AJAX调用与JSON对象交互示例
- VB6.0与Access结合实现带验证码的登录系统
- H.264编解码器JM 16.0版本源代码解析
- Java 3D编程入门教程:场景构建与实用类应用
- VC实现美观界面虚拟示波器类的使用
- 万能USB摄像头驱动的安装与兼容性解析
- 《精通matlab7》实用实例练习详解
- 新版复变函数习题答案精析
- WinForm实现的vBasic增删改查实例
- FilterLab 2.0: 专业滤波器设计软件介绍
- BMP图像24位转8位转换程序使用教程
- Java 2宝典:掌握跨平台GUI、网络编程与数据库连接
- Windows Mobile环境下强大播放器源码发布
- Java邮箱功能实现及注释解析
- VC实现画图的实时曲线源代码
- 时间精灵校时器:电脑自动同步北京时间工具
- 实现网站背景音乐无刷新连续播放的HTML框架技巧
- 图书馆信息系统Delphi课程设计与数据库实践
- 东方标准Oracle PDF教程:经典内部资料
- 本地硬件信息查询工具:Devlist源码解析
- 张晓莉《数据结构》全课程后答案解析